how many metres of carpet 63 cm wide will be required to cover the floor of a room 14m by 9m

Step-by-step explanation:
Area of room = 14 * 9
= 126m²
As 1m = 100cm
= 126 * 10000 cm²
length of carpet
= 126 * 10000 / 63
= 20000 cm
= 20000 / 100
= 200 m
